☐(Fe2+Al2)Al6(Si6O18)(BO3)3(OH)3O

Additional chem. information

(☐0.53Na0.45Ca0.01K0.01)Σ1.00Y(Al1.53Fe2+1.16Mg0.22Mn2+0.05Zn0.01Ti4+0.03)Σ3.00Z(Al5.47Fe3+0.14Mg0.39)Σ6.00 [(Si5.89Al0.11)Σ6.00O18] (BO3)3V(OH)3W [O0.57F0.04(OH)0.39]Σ1.00

Oxy-Foitit gehört zur X-Site der vakanten Gruppe der Turmalin-Supergroup-Mineralien und zeigt chemische Beziehungen mit Foitit durch die Substitution YAl3+ + WO2-YFe2+ +W(OH)1−
